A few months ago I was in the market to find an inexpensive way to record the audio during wedding ceremonies. It was very important for me to be able to clearly record the Minister, Bride, and Groom because we often use what they say for voice overs in our videos. While all of our equipment was equipped with Rode shotgun microphones, I really needed to find a simple solution to capture the audio up close.
After some research, I found some very expensive and bulky solutions for what I needed. While I am sure they would have all done amazing, I was not satisfied with the price tag. Then I came across the Zoom H1 for around $100.00. This was so cheap compared to all my other options. I was a little skeptical, but I decided to try it out. I ordered the Zoom H1 Ultra-Portable Digital Audio Recorder and Audio-Technica Lavalier Microphone.
As soon as the package was delivered, I was instantly satisfied. It is super small, simple, and recorded beautifully. I tried it out a bunch before its debut at one of our weddings. At the wedding I clipped it on the groom about 45 minutes before the ceremony, pressed record, and locked it so he couldn't press stop record. It couldn't have been easier! When I got back to our studio, I could not believe the what it captured and the quality it recorded.
For its price, size, and ease of use I would recommend the Zoom H1 to anyone in our industry. It is a perfect addition for any Wedding Videographer's tool box.
